## Break-Glass: LintMarrow Admin

If the LintMarrow doc-linter admin console locks out all maintainers, use break-glass access. Scope is limited to rule-config rollback and CI unblock. Notify the Quillbridge platform channel within one hour and file an incident stub. Access auto-expires after 30 minutes. Use the passphrase below to unseal the break-glass credential.

strongbox words: druath-quenael

For the release manager: the events table in Ledgerline is partitioned by month. The rollover job creates next month's partition on the 25th; verify it exists before approving the month-end release, since inserts into a missing partition fail hard. If the job didn't run, create the partition manually using the template in the migrations folder, then re-run the verification query. Detaching partitions older than the retention window happens separately. The partitioning job reads the settings below.

config for tagaf-bawif:
[norok]
host = norok.ordinworks.local
user = norok_svc
database = norok_prod

Action item from the Briarwell reminder-job incident: the clinic appointment reminder sent messages using a stale credential after rotation, because the job caches tokens for 24 hours. Fix is to reduce cache TTL to 15 minutes and add a rotation-aware invalidation hook. Security review requested on the token-handling change before rollout. The design notes and rotation timeline are on the internal page here.

runbook for tagug-hafog: https://jira.lumiclabs.internal/projects/pages/pages/9773c0d8

Step 6: Snapshot tests. Run the Corvella snapshot suite against the candidate build before tagging. Do not accept diffs over 0.1% pixel variance; reject and bounce to the UI team. Baselines live in the Fennick artifact store and are pulled at job start. If baselines are stale, regenerate on the release branch only — never on main. The CI runner needs read access to the artifact store, configured via the environment file. Its access token is set on the next line.

sealed setting: LEDGER_TOKEN20=6148d35bbb480b0ab79e